Step 1 | Access Your Stack Instance
To log in, you need access to an active Stack Events instance.
If your school or organization has not yet purchased an instance, visit the Plans page or Contact Support to get started.
Once your instance is created, you’ll receive:
A custom Stack URL (e.g., yourprogram.stack.events)
A temporary admin login and password (admins only)
If your preferred subdomain isn’t available, we’ll assign the closest available .stack.events alternative.
Step 2 | Open Your Custom URL
Visit the URL provided during setup, such as:
On the login screen:
Enter your email
Enter your password
Click Log In
Admins using a temporary password will be prompted to create a new one immediately.
Logging In as an Admin
Administrators receive their login credentials through a Welcome Email after setup.
Once logged in, admins can:
Configure and customize the instance
Add or import students
Manage events, submissions, ratings, and media
Oversee the Equipment Checkout system
Access Dev Tools and advanced management features

Logging In as a Student
Students access Stack through their school’s unique link (example: https://yourprogram.stack.events).
To log in:
Enter your school email
Enter the password you created during signup
If you haven’t created your account yet, follow the instructions in the Signing Up Guide provided by your advisor or teacher.
If your email isn’t recognized, contact your teacher to make sure you’re on the approved list for your program.
Forgot Your Password?
If you can’t log in, you have two ways to reset your password:
Option 1 | Reset It Yourself
Use the Forgot Password link on your login page and follow the steps in the Reset Your Password guide.
Option 2 | Contact Your Admin
Your advisor or media teacher can:
Reset your password
Resend your login credentials
Update your email if needed
